Painting trade bodies collaborate to help consumers be more sustainable
SHARE

The British Coatings Federation (BCF) and the Painting and Decorating Association (PDA) have collaborated to produce a new video which will help consumers save time, money and resources when painting.

Many DIYers are wasting paint, water and time by unnecessarily cleaning brushes and rollers before the end of a project. As well as tips on how to store paint brushes and rollers overnight, the video explains how to recover paint from painting tools before washing them.

The new video was filmed with PDA member Bagnalls, a leading UK painting and decorating contractor, and produced in-house by BCF. The decorating tools used in the video were kindly donated by Purdy.

By following the guidance, the key savings identified in the video are:

  • Recovering up to 75% of paint lost by cleaning paint brushes and rollers correctly after use
  • Spending four times less time cleaning painting tools
  • Using 10 litres less water

As trade bodies for the UK Decorative Paint industry, both BCF and PDA are committed to actively supporting sustainability initiatives being undertaken by the sector. Both BCF and PDA have committed to schemes - leading projects are Paint Green from PDA and PaintCare from BCF.
